    The streets of Cardiff were treated to a bizarre spectacle over the Easter weekend.

    A large white caravan was spotted trundling behind an unusual vehicle along the Ely area of the Welsh capital.

    However, it was not attached to a car, but a mobility scooter which was seen struggling to tow the weight of the caravan, reported WalesOnline.

    A video of the strange scene has since gone viral.

    People driving past are heard audibly in shock, with one man capturing the mood and saying: “What the f*** like!”

    One video of the commotion captioned the video with the caption: “Only in Ely.”

    The footage has spawned a variety of weird and wonderful memes poking fun at the incident with many calling it “hilarious” and other saying the video left them “creased”.

    One user quipped that it was just “another day in TOWIE (The Only Way is Ely)."

    Weirdly enough, Wales is no stranger to seeing people toeing caravan's on mobility scooters.

    Last year, the good people of Rhyl were stunned after seeing a similar scene on their streets.

    A woman at the time told MailOnline: "I was on my way home with my friend and I saw the boy on the mobility scooter trying to pull out of a junction.

    "I turned the car around and we parked on a street off the main road the guy was going down with the caravan and watched them go past."

    "I think my reaction on the video speaks for itself. We were crying with laughter."

    Another person's feet was glimpsed underneath the caravan, walking slowly along the road on the other side of it.

    The slow-moving scooter and its load stayed close to the side of the street as other traffic easily overtook it.

    Social media predictably had a field day on that occasion as well, with one user saying: "This is what happens when you go away for a weekend and you don't want to take the car because of the fuel prices."
